虚拟化技术的未来:操作系统能否适应全虚拟化环境

时间:2025-12-06 分类:操作系统

虚拟化技术的迅速发展让人们看到了未来计算环境的无限可能,它不仅改变了传统的IT架构,还在高效利用资源、降低成本和提高灵活性等方面发挥了重要作用。随着云计算和边缘计算的兴起,虚拟化技术正逐渐成为企业信息化建设的核心组成部分。这一技术的普及是否会对现有操作系统造成挑战,进而影响其发展方向?本文将探讨在全虚拟化环境下,操作系统如何演变以适应未来的计算需求。

虚拟化技术的未来:操作系统能否适应全虚拟化环境

虚拟化技术的基本理念是将物理资源抽象化,使其可以被多个虚拟机共享。这一幕后原理依赖于强大的操作系统支持,而这种支持关系将决定虚拟化技术的未来走向。如今,许多现代操作系统已实现对虚拟化的原生支持,具备强大的资源管理和调度能力。随着虚拟化应用需求的增加,操作系统是否能继续以高效的方式适应这一变化,仍然是一个关键问题。

操作系统需要在资源管理上进行优化,以应对不断增加的虚拟机数量。具备轻量级和高效性能的操作系统将更能够满足企业对于资源利用的严格要求。一些新兴的微内核架构正因此受到关注,它们通过精简系统内核,减少开销,从而提高了资源的利用率和虚拟化的性能。这种革新不仅适应了全虚拟化环境的需求,还为操作系统的未来发展开辟了新方向。

操作系统的安全性也将面临严峻挑战。在虚拟化环境中,各个虚拟机之间的隔离是确保安全的关键。操作系统需要加强对虚拟化层面的安全策略,确保不同行政权限的虚拟机无法相互干扰。在这方面,很多操作系统开始引入更为复杂的安全模块,以增强对虚拟化环境的保护,从而适应日益复杂的安全威胁。

操作系统的开发者也必须考虑如何使操作系统更好地支持新的技术趋势,如容器化和云原生应用。这些新技术对操作系统提出了新的要求,尤其是在兼容性和可扩展性方面。只有不断更新和适应,才能确保操作系统在全虚拟化环境中生存下去。

未来,随着虚拟化技术的不断演变,操作系统的角色将愈发重要。正如历史所展现的,适应变化的能力是成功的关键。操作系统发展将不仅仅是应对当前需求,更是为了把握未来的机遇。企业和开发者应密切关注这一进程,以实现最大程度的资源利用和系统安全,确保在虚拟化浪潮中立于不败之地。